A member asked:

What should i do if i have a cough and wheezing? i don't have asthma!

Are you sure: Wheezing is evidence of reactive airways and/or inflammation. Some may have reactivity during respiratory illnesses and therefore would not carry the label of asthma. If more chronic, some degree of asthma may be the appropriate designation. More important is to be evaluated to see if an acute or chronic medication can help your symptoms.
